Can we hide from God? The Bible contains many examples of people trying to do just that. In Psalm 139, however, David ponders this question and rightly understands that since God is everywhere, there is no place we can flee from His presence, nor should we wish to. Alistair Begg reminds us that although by nature each one of us hides from God, the Lord still lovingly seeks us, guides us with His hand, and comforts us with the remarkable truth that because of Christ, He is Immanuel, “God with us”—everywhere!
